WebYou can do. @echo off @powershell Get-Process Where-Object {$_.MainWindowTitle -ne ""} stop-process taskkill /f /im explorer.exe. It will execute powershell command that will find and close all running programs that isn't hidden or evelated using windowtitle. But it will close all apps including yours. WebMar 22, 2024 · Here's how to kill background apps on Android: Go to Settings > Apps . Select an app you want to stop, then tap Force Stop . The app will relaunch when you restart your phone. If you want to get rid of the app permanently, select Uninstall. The app clears battery or memory issues only until you restart your phone.
